Think:  If we go from A to B, x decreases by 6, from 2 to -4.  One third of that distance is 2.  So, the x-coordinate of the point that divides line segment AB in the ratio 1:2 as we go from A to B is 2-2=0.  

As we go from A to B, y increases by 9-(-3) =12.
One third of that is 4.  So, y increases from -3 to +1.

The point in question is (0,1).
